Todd Persen
dadd97e4e5
Change "code.google.com/p/go.*" to "golang.org/x/*"
2015-01-22 18:36:57 -05:00
David Norton
2d34c71c0c
Add authorization unit tests & code review fixes
2015-01-20 23:45:18 -05:00
SaviorPhoenix
e96adbf80b
Fix a simple printf fmt typo in server_test.go:574
2015-01-20 02:54:01 -07:00
Ben Johnson
81f457907f
Add measurement normalization and identifier splitting.
2015-01-18 14:45:22 -07:00
Ben Johnson
55d623220c
Merge branch 'master' of https://github.com/influxdb/influxdb into engine-intg
...
Conflicts:
server_test.go
2015-01-14 22:21:55 -07:00
Ben Johnson
0e2aae61e3
Basic query engine integration.
2015-01-14 16:44:09 -07:00
Cory LaNou
e4604fec36
Refactoring based on PR comments
...
Changing WriteSeries to take a slice of points instead of variable
arguments
Adding godoc comment for public type Point
2015-01-13 16:26:14 -07:00
Cory LaNou
9e48da134b
change signature of WriteSeries to accept a public struct
2015-01-13 16:00:41 -07:00
Ben Johnson
47cd03f3d3
Partial engine integration.
2015-01-13 10:16:43 -07:00
Ben Johnson
bbe7d1aa8c
fix go vet
2015-01-13 08:00:30 -07:00
Ben Johnson
d651deb0ab
Fix server close race condition.
2015-01-13 07:47:45 -07:00
Ben Johnson
ff470047ef
Code review fixes.
2015-01-12 13:10:26 -07:00
Ben Johnson
071ab8510a
Merge branch 'master' of https://github.com/influxdb/influxdb into write-series
2015-01-12 12:37:48 -07:00
Philip O'Toole
295d63cb57
More vet fixes
2015-01-11 15:14:22 -08:00
Ben Johnson
5652e12c63
Add write series.
2015-01-10 13:29:43 -07:00
Ben Johnson
946007916c
Partial write series code.
2015-01-10 08:48:50 -07:00
Ben Johnson
70d84a9a2e
Merge branch 'master' of https://github.com/influxdb/influxdb into join
...
Conflicts:
cmd/influxd/run.go
handler.go
server.go
2015-01-06 17:25:34 -07:00
Ben Johnson
50a0826026
Add broker snapshot/restore and CLI join.
2015-01-06 17:21:32 -07:00
Philip O'Toole
4c4950a796
Rename AuthenticatedUser to Authenticate
...
Feedback from final code review.
2015-01-06 09:19:31 -08:00
Philip O'Toole
c77855b560
Add some unit tests for new auth functionality
2015-01-05 16:03:05 -08:00
Philip O'Toole
77764169b4
Function to return whether there is an admin user
2015-01-05 16:03:05 -08:00
Philip O'Toole
b068fcadf0
Correct some comments
2015-01-04 22:11:37 -08:00
Paul Dix
7743310432
Merge pull request #1264 from influxdb/in_mem_tag_index
...
Add in memory tag and metastore index
2015-01-02 14:28:25 -05:00
Paul Dix
0f64a29d78
Fix merge conflicts
2014-12-30 17:50:55 -05:00
Ben Johnson
70d561aa6f
Refactor main/run.
2014-12-30 15:46:50 -07:00
Paul Dix
f763060b68
Refactor measurementIndex into the measurement object.
...
* Updated megastore to build the per database index for the server object
* Changed Server to have MeasurementNames and MeasurementSeriesIDs methods instead of generic Measurement method.
2014-12-30 16:45:58 -05:00
Ben Johnson
e88bd55762
Rename Node to DataNode.
2014-12-30 08:50:15 -07:00
Ben Johnson
a04eb398cf
Add node management.
2014-12-29 16:12:51 -07:00
Paul Dix
bbe859c981
WIP: Add in memory tag and megastore index
...
* Refactor metastore to remove tag mappings
* Add TagIndex and tests
* Update server to use TagIndex
2014-12-23 23:46:54 -05:00
Ben Johnson
7a1de8a459
Use replica id instead of replica name.
2014-12-23 17:01:06 -07:00
Ben Johnson
ca6d0e30af
Code review fixes.
2014-12-23 08:47:32 -07:00
Ben Johnson
b25ced9b8e
Refactor database methods into server.
2014-12-22 23:18:05 -07:00
Paul Dix
d08bc0297d
WIP: Implement writes series data on database
...
* Add setSeriesId to raft, metastore
* Add methods to get seriesIds
[ci skip]
2014-11-26 11:26:18 -05:00
Ben Johnson
f52c85a8a1
Query engine and parser integration into root pkg.
2014-11-09 19:55:53 -07:00
Ben Johnson
dcef4baeb1
Add bolt-backed metastore.
2014-11-05 00:32:17 -05:00
Ben Johnson
31f981e804
Refactoring common, cluster, and protobuf.
2014-10-31 19:31:19 -06:00
Ben Johnson
cb6c9ddc3f
Add Database.CreateShardSpace() and Database.DeleteShardSpace().
2014-10-30 17:30:34 -06:00
Ben Johnson
bf36b2a797
Shard space JSON marshaling.
2014-10-29 18:21:17 -06:00
Ben Johnson
09d09a9b8f
Add cluster admin deletion and listing.
2014-10-28 19:34:12 -06:00
Ben Johnson
3ec34340a0
Add cluster admin deletion.
2014-10-28 18:43:03 -06:00
Ben Johnson
fd6f17f079
Add cluster admin creation.
2014-10-28 17:54:49 -06:00
Ben Johnson
3a0e1b817c
Add database listing.
2014-10-27 18:16:03 -06:00
Ben Johnson
2722e89299
Add user listing.
2014-10-27 17:31:45 -06:00
Ben Johnson
f683eabb7a
Add change password.
2014-10-25 13:30:41 -06:00
Ben Johnson
e47a19ada6
Add user deletion.
2014-10-25 11:54:23 -06:00
Ben Johnson
f3ab736d83
Add user creation failure testing.
2014-10-25 09:17:08 -06:00
Ben Johnson
0b1dc6f6e3
Add CreateUser flow.
2014-10-24 22:38:01 -06:00
Ben Johnson
4b276bada3
Refactor messaging error handling.
2014-10-24 17:45:02 -06:00
Ben Johnson
a3c7549ee9
Implement CreateDatabase command.
2014-10-23 23:38:03 -06:00
Ben Johnson
9c1e9d93bc
Add broker client publishing.
2014-10-23 18:54:12 -06:00
Ben Johnson
7db0e15799
Refactoring into root.
2014-10-21 23:32:19 -06:00